Rate of increase in overweight Americans continues to climb
Advertisements on TV and in newspapers consistently hype the latest diet fads.
Latest research report conclusion strengthen once more, the negative effects of obesity on Americans.
Despite of all efforts, the rate of increase in overweight and obese Americans continues to climb.
According to Frank Booth and Simon Lees, University of Missouri-Columbia biomedical
researchers, if the current progressive rise continues, every U.S. child and adult
will be obese by 2044 and 2058, respectively.
"We have increased sedentary activities for children by 4.5 times since 1950. Children and adolescents
now spend 45 hours each week watching television, working on the computer, playing video games or
watching movies." said Booth.
In his lecture, Booth concludes the increase in obesity is due
to an incompatibility between human genes and societal pressures.
In Booth's opinion human genes evolved to support a great
deal of physical activity, yet in the last 20 years, physical activity has decreased dramatically in the
United States.
According to the same researcher, decreasing the amount of activity by less than four minutes each day can
result in a person gaining one pound of fat in a year.
